Rochelle Labiosa (rlabiosa@usgs.gov) is a biological oceanographer who began work as a postdoc at the USGS in 2007. She has a BS degree in earth and environmental sciences from Wesleyan University and a PhD in Oceanography from Stanford (2007). Rochelle's doctorate research focused on modeling phytoplankton bloom formation and the interplay between ecological and physical dynamics in the Gulf of Aqaba, Red Sea. Her postdoc reseach applies tools of satellite remote sensing and 3D ecosystem modeling to phytoplankton formation in the San Francisco Bay, with special interest in discovering the source of recent changes in Bay bloom dynamics.
